November Is Pancreatic Cancer Awareness Month

Pancreatic cancer or cancer of the pancreas doesn’t normally show signs or symptoms until it is too late – making it the fourth leading cause of cancer deaths in the U.S.
November is Pancreatic Cancer Awareness Month.
Moffitt Cancer Center’s Gastrointestinal Oncology Program has an early detection and screening program for pancreatic cancer. This program is the only one of its kind in the Southeast, says Dr. Mokenge P. Malafa, head of the division of Gastrointestinal Oncology. Moffitt doctors and researchers are recruiting for this program and several other innovative clinical trials in pancreatic cancer.
